5. How much to tip?
ACTIVITY | AMOUNT |
---|---|
Restaurants | Bills for parties of 8 or fewer generally do not have an automatic service fee. Add at least 10% of the total and round up. |
City hotels | USD5 /ZAR 50 each to porter. |
Game lodge general staff | USD15 /ZAR 150 per couple each day |
Safari guide | USD20 /ZAR 250 per couple each day |
How much do you tip a safari driver in Kenya?
The generally accepted range for a driver-guide’s tip in Kenya is $10 to $20 per person per day. Since your driver-guide will be with you and your group for the entire safari, you should wait to tip until the end in a lump sum.
How much do you tip a safari driver in Tanzania?
You can tip the general staff, which will cost you $1 – $2 per day per guest. For your transportation, you will be provided with drivers who will be associated with you. The Tipping Safari drivers Tanzania will cost you around $3 to $5 per city transfer.

How much should I tip on safari?
A general rule of thumb on safari is to tip your guide USD10 and your tracker USD5 per person per day. This tip is given at the end of the safari, not on a daily basis. This amount can be adapted according to the number of people on the safari, and a ‘per day per car’ amount may be more suitable for bigger parties.

Should I tip in Kenya?
tipping in restaurants in Kenya
When eating at a restaurant in Kenya, you should leave at least a 10% tip of the total cost of the bill. Keep in mind that Kenyan workers do not make much, so they rely heavily on tips. If you would like to leave more, feel free to do so.

How much do safari guides make in Tanzania?
In Tanzania the safari guide’s salary ranges anywhere from 10,000 tsh (Tanzanian Shillings – 5 USD) to 40 USD per day. It is similar in Kenya. In South Africa the average salary for a guide may be higher, especially for guides working at the top-end lodges. For some that could be 50 USD per day or even more.
What is a good tip in Tanzania?
At restaurants in Tanzania, especially in major cities, it is customary to tip 5%, if a service charge is not included. Alternatively if you are satisfied with the service you can round the bill up to an even amount. Don’t worry about tipping too much thought: locals tend to not tip at restaurants.
How much does it cost to hunt the Big 5 in Africa?
The big five are the most prized because they are considered the most dangerous to hunt, and therefore the most expensive. A trophy impala could cost a hunter $400 and a kudu, a type of antelope, might go for $2,500, while a Cape buffalo can cost around $15,000 in South Africa.
